A damaged, leaking roof is one of the most feared house repairs given that discovering and remedying a leak isn’t usually simple.
Discolored or sagging sheetrock, flaking paint, or an apparent drip are all signs of a roof leak. Nevertheless, even a small undiscovered leak can cause broken insulation, mildew advancement, and decomposed wood structure. A leak can likewise move and spread out from the original damaged region to another portion of your home.

The majority of roof leakages in Bergenfield, New Jersey are brought on by reasonably normal situations that harm your roof.
Your roof will never ever have a bad day, yet aging is inevitable. All roofing products are prone to harsh climate condition such as rainstorms, freeze/thaw cycles, high temperatures, and extreme summertime sun, which might eventually trigger early aging, breaking, and curling of the shingles.
Brick chimneys seem strong, however the mortar that holds the bricks together, along with the flashing and chimney crown, can be easily damaged. Water may enter the attic through cracks, rust, and punctures.
A leak can be readily brought on by missing or broken shingles. Private shingle replacement is typically not a significant issue, but failing to get it repaired may lead to more broken shingles and more expensive repairs.
The vents on your roof system contain exposed fasteners that will fracture, deteriorate, and age with time. This is a small repair, but it is a common source of leaks since most vents do not last the life of the roof.
The plumbing boot slips over a pipeline to secure the pipe’s connection to the roof. The boot, like the vents and flashing, can be harmed, fracture, and stop working. The repair isn’t especially tough, although damage can be quickly overlooked.
Storm damage, strong winds, and hail might all cause big and small holes. Some holes are evident, but others might go unnoticed for years till an assessment exposes them. Water can go into through even little holes brought on by misplaced roofing nails, the removal of an antenna or dish installing bracket, or impact-related fissures in roofing products.
A complex, convoluted roofline may be rather enticing, but it is also harder to water resistant. Every joint, valley, and slope needs to be marked.
Roof products battle to hold up against freeze-thaw cycles, along with ice and snow. Water may sneak into microscopic areas between and under shingles when snow builds up, melts, and refreezes. Water swells and deepens the fracture as it freezes. The weight of the snow and ice can likewise cause flexing and drooping of the flashing and plywood foundation.
Seamless gutters may posture troubles if they are not cleaned and fixed on a regular basis. Rainwater can support behind a blockage and penetrate through the shingles, damaging the wood beneath. Standing water can also cause damage to older gutters.
Skylights, like chimneys and pipeline vents, have a few of the same concerns. Aside from prospective flashing damage, the rubber or vinyl seals around skylights might dry up and fracture; at this moment, the skylight needs to be replaced.
Wetness can build up in your attic as a result of ventilation issues, and this can imitate a roof leak. In order to sufficiently evacuate warm air and wetness from your attic area, your roof must have enough consumption and exhaust ventilation. This can lead to wood rot, mold, and harmed insulation, and it has the possible to be a extremely costly repair.
The greatest protection against roof leaks is to schedule a yearly roof inspection and to act quickly if you suspect a leak.
Numerous resources are offered to find a licensed roofer; referrals, local government licensing firms, and web sites that offer specialists for hire, or a list of contractors who are certified and bonded.
An accredited roof professional can be called to prevent further damage to the roofing system, or personal injury to the house owner triggered by trying to inspect it his or her self. A roof assessment ought to be performed each year; continuous weathering by sun, heat, rain, snow, wind, hail, and cold can trigger roofing material to break down. A certified roof professional will understand what to look for.
Ask prospective roof specialists concerns such as whether or not they are licensed and bonded.
